Output 34af5dd69313beb12bb7f37d467929986462d8edb297babd57081dd117c2984d:1

value
2579888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f910794c54023e75eb3e0a87d7990b2b88492e7 OP_EQUAL
address
38wj3Xqs1cGJQ9JDbyTk1mpDcW5BrZi95H
transaction
34af5dd69313beb12bb7f37d467929986462d8edb297babd57081dd117c2984d
confirmations
306091
spent
true